From 08e3a5a969fe912e29bc84f759df617c027c365b Mon Sep 17 00:00:00 2001 From: Paul Morie Date: Wed, 22 Apr 2015 17:02:59 -0400 Subject: [PATCH] Add appropriate skips for E2Es that use createExternalLoadBalancer --- test/e2e/service.go | 10 ++++++++++ 1 file changed, 10 insertions(+) diff --git a/test/e2e/service.go b/test/e2e/service.go index 8c74c87027e..9c9fa5f0231 100644 --- a/test/e2e/service.go +++ b/test/e2e/service.go @@ -256,6 +256,11 @@ var _ = Describe("Services", func() { }, 240.0) It("should be able to create a functioning external load balancer", func() { + if !providerIs("gce", "gke") { + By(fmt.Sprintf("Skipping service external load balancer test; uses createExternalLoadBalancer, a (gce|gke) feature")) + return + } + serviceName := "external-lb-test" ns := namespace0 labels := map[string]string{ @@ -347,6 +352,11 @@ var _ = Describe("Services", func() { }) It("should correctly serve identically named services in different namespaces on different external IP addresses", func() { + if !providerIs("gce", "gke") { + By(fmt.Sprintf("Skipping service namespace collision test; uses createExternalLoadBalancer, a (gce|gke) feature")) + return + } + serviceNames := []string{"s0"} // Could add more here, but then it takes longer. namespaces := []string{namespace0, namespace1} // As above. labels := map[string]string{